Hastings - Theresa L. Duffy, age 48, of Hastings, died Friday January 4, 2008 at Pennock Hospital after a long battle with Diabetes. She was born September 25, 1959 in Hastings, MI, the daughter of Joseph and Sharon (Shay) Duffy. She graduated from Hastings High School in 1977. She then went on to Nazareth College in Kalamazoo. She graduated from Nazareth in 1981 with a degree in elementary education. She began her teaching career in Louisiana. She moved back to Michigan and started teaching at Fuller Street Elementary in Nashville. She implemented the Young 5â??s program and was currently teaching 2nd grade. She has touched the hearts and minds of many children. Teaching and molding young people was her heartâ??s passion. Theresaâ??s devotion to education was a childhood dream. She has taught many children with patience and love. Her dedication to teaching has had a profound affect on children and adults alike. Outside of the classroom Theresaâ??s greatest love was her nieces and nephews.
